Blockchain and Cryptocurrencies: A New Era for Transactions
The integration of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ies is poised to revolutionize the financial aspects of online casinos, offering enhanced security, transparency, and speed. Cryptocurrencies provide a decentralized alternative to traditional payment methods, allowing for faster transactions with lower fees, which is particularly beneficial for international players. The inherent security features of blockchain technology can also add an extra layer of trust and protection to financial operations.
| Feature | Traditional Payments | Cryptocurrency Payments |
|---|---|---|
| Transaction Speed | Can be slow (days) | Generally fast (minutes) |
| Fees | Vary, can be high | Typically lower |
| Transparency | Limited | High (on the blockchain) |
| Security | Relies on third parties | Enhanced by cryptography |
| Anonymity | Requires personal data | Potential for greater privacy |
Beyond payments, blockchain technology can also be applied to ensure game fairness through provably fair systems, where the outcome of each game can be independently verified. This transparency builds greater player confidence and trust in the integrity of the casino’s operations. As regulatory frameworks adapt and more players become comfortable with digital assets, the adoption of these technologies is expected to accelerate significantly.
